Understanding Odds and Probability

A foundational element of strategic betting lies in comprehending odds and probability. Odds represent the likelihood of an event occurring, expressed in various formats such as fractional, decimal, or American. Understanding how these formats translate into implied probabilities is vital. For example, fractional odds of 2/1 imply a 33.3% probability of the event occurring, while decimal odds of 3.00 also represent a 33.3% probability. Correctly interpreting odds allows bettors to assess the value of a wager. If a bettor believes the actual probability of an event is higher than the implied probability suggested by the odds, the bet is considered to have positive expected value (+EV) and could be a profitable opportunity.

The Role of Statistical Analysis

Statistical analysis plays a crucial role in informed betting. Examining historical data, player statistics (in sports betting), or game algorithms (in casino games) can reveal patterns and trends not immediately apparent. Advanced statistical techniques, such as regression analysis and Monte Carlo simulations, can be employed to model outcomes and assess the potential risks and rewards associated with different wagers. It’s important, however, to remember that past performance is not necessarily indicative of future results, and unforeseen events can always influence outcomes. Responsible statistical analysis necessitates a critical approach and a recognition of the inherent uncertainties involved.

Bankroll Management and Staking Strategies

Effective bankroll management is arguably more important than picking winners. A bankroll is the total amount of money allocated for betting, and managing it responsibly ensures long-term sustainability. A common rule of thumb is to never bet more than 1-5% of your bankroll on a single wager. This helps to mitigate losses and prevents a single losing bet from significantly depleting your funds. Establishing a clear budget and sticking to it is paramount. Avoid chasing losses by increasing stake sizes in an attempt to quickly recoup lost money. This can lead to a downward spiral and further exacerbate the situation.

Popular Staking Plans

Various staking plans, or strategies, can be employed to manage wagers. The flat staking plan involves betting the same amount on every wager, regardless of confidence level. The proportional staking plan involves wagering a percentage of your bankroll on each bet, adjusted based on the perceived value of the opportunity. The Kelly Criterion is a more sophisticated staking plan that aims to maximize long-term growth by calculating the optimal percentage of the bankroll to bet based on the potential return and the probability of success. However, the Kelly Criterion can be volatile and may not be suitable for all bettors. Experimenting with different staking plans and finding one that aligns with your risk tolerance and betting style is key.

Psychological Factors in Betting

The psychological aspects of betting are often underestimated, yet they can significantly impact decision-making. Cognitive biases, such as confirmation bias (seeking information that confirms existing beliefs) and the gambler's fallacy (believing that past events influence future independent events), can lead to irrational choices. Emotional betting, driven by frustration or excitement, can also cloud judgment. Maintaining a detached and objective mindset is crucial for making sound betting decisions. Avoiding impulsive bets and sticking to a pre-defined strategy can help mitigate the influence of emotions.

Overcoming Common Biases

Recognizing and actively combating cognitive biases is essential. Challenging your own assumptions, seeking out diverse perspectives, and focusing on objective data can help to counteract confirmation bias. Understanding that each bet is an independent event and that past outcomes have no bearing on future results can help to dispel the gambler's fallacy. Employing techniques such as keeping a betting journal and reviewing past decisions can provide valuable insights into your own psychological tendencies and patterns.
